Acaone 100mg Capsule is used in the treatment of blood cancer. It is given to patients aged more than 18 years who have received at least one prior treatment for their cancer. It is unknown if this drug is safe and effective in children.
Acaone 100mg Capsule is taken orally, preferably with food or between meals. It should be used in the dose and duration prescribed by your doctor. It is advised to take this medicine at a fixed time and for as long as the doctor prescribes to avoid missing a dose. It may take several weeks or months for you to see or feel the benefits.
The most common side effects of Acaone 100mg Capsule include anemia, neutropenia, upper respiratory tract infection, thrombocytopenia, headache, diarrhea, and musculoskeletal pain. If these bother you or appear serious, let your doctor know as they might suggest ways of reducing or preventing these side effects.
Inform your doctor if you have a medical history of bleeding disorders, heart or liver disease, radiation treatment, or any infection. The risk of bleeding may increase if the patient is taking a blood thinner medicine along with Acaone 100mg Capsule. Many other medicines can affect or be affected by this medicine, so let your doctor know of all the medications you are using. Inform the doctor immediately if unusual bruising or bleeding or dark, tarry, or bloody stools and sore throat are noticed.
This medicine is known to reduce the number of blood cells in your blood, thereby increasing the susceptibility to infections. Regular blood tests are required to check the blood cell count along with the kidneys, liver, and heart functions during the treatment with this medicine. The use of effective contraception by both males and females during the treatment is important to avoid pregnancy.

MOA
Acaone 100mg Capsule works by blocking the action of an abnormal protein that promotes the multiplication of cancer cells. This helps stop the spread of cancer cells.
What If
Q: What if you forget to take Acaone Capsule?
A: If you miss a dose of Acaone 100mg Capsule, take it as soon as possible. However, if it is almost time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and go back to your regular schedule. Do not double the dose.
Drug Tips
Before taking Acaone 100mg Capsule, tell your doctor about other medications (including prescription, over-the-counter, vitamins, herbal remedies, etc.).
Avoid the use of antacids within 2 hours of taking this medicine.
You may be at risk of infection, so try to avoid crowds or people with colds, and immediately report fever or any other signs of infection to your doctor.
Avoid sun exposure. Wear SPF 15 (or higher) sunblock and protective clothing.
Drink plenty of water every 24 hours after the start of the treatment.
Eat foods that may help reduce diarrhea and take adequate rest.
Avoid contact sports or other situations where you may bruise or get injured since this medicine increases the risk of bleeding. Also, tell your doctor about any planned surgeries or dental procedures while taking Acaone 100mg Capsule.

Faqs
Q. I am experiencing nausea and extreme tiredness. Is this due to Acaone 100mg Capsule?
Nausea and fatigue or tiredness are some of the common side effects of Acaone 100mg Capsule. Eat smaller, more frequent meals to reduce the feeling of nausea. Avoid salty, spicy, fried, or fatty food items. Take plenty of rest and do light exercise daily to keep yourself active and reduce fatigue.
Q. How to get relief from diarrhea while on treatment with Acaone 100mg Capsule?
Food items with soluble fiber can help relieve diarrhea as they help absorb excess fluid from the body. These food items include bananas (ripe), oranges, boiled potatoes, white rice, curd, and oatmeal. Diarrhea can cause dehydration in the body, so drink 8-10 glasses of water to avoid dehydration. You can also have soup and juice frequently to hydrate yourself.
Q. Should I avoid any food and drinks while taking Acaone 100mg Capsule?
You can continue with your normal diet unless your doctor tells you otherwise. However, it is advisable to sip water regularly to prevent dehydration, eat small, simple but nourishing snacks every few hours rather than large meals, and suck on hard candy or popsicles to prevent nausea and vomiting.
Q. I have noticed some changes in my skin after taking Acaone 100mg Capsule? What should I do?
Use a moisturizer to get relief from rashes and dry and itchy skin. Avoid direct sunlight, wear protective clothing, and use sunscreen (SPF of more than 15) whenever you step outdoors. Do not go swimming if you have a rash because the chlorine in the water can make it worse. Avoid hot water baths and wear loose and cotton fabric clothes. Your skin will tend to become better once treatment is stopped.
Q. Why am I experiencing bleeding from my gums after brushing my teeth?
You may experience bleeding from gums due to a drop in the number of platelets (blood cells) in your blood. These blood cells help the blood clot when we bruise ourselves.

Safety Profile
Alcohol:CON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
It is not known whether it is safe to consume alcohol with Acaone 100mg Capsule. Please consult your doctor.
Pregnancy:CON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Acaone 100mg Capsule may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.
Breast feeding:CON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Acaone 100mg Capsule is probably un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ug may pass into the breastmilk and harm the baby.
Driving:SAFE
Acaone 100mg Capsule does not usually affect your ability to drive.
Kidney:SA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Acaone 100mg Capsule is probably safe to use in patients with kidney disease. Limited data available suggests that dose adjustment of Acaone 100mg Capsule may not be needed in these patients. Please consult your doctor.
Liver:SA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Acaone 100mg Capsule is probably safe to use in patients with liver disease. Limited data available suggests that dose adjustment of Acaone 100mg Capsule may not be needed in these patients. Please consult your doctor.
